p>Many educators are opting for remote learning to keep their students interested in the face of COVID-19-related school closures across around the world. To aid teachers and students in staying connected to the classroom, Minecraft: Education Edition is now available through June 2020 for all learners and educators who have a valid Office 365 Education account. p>We have also created a special Minecraft remote learning toolkit which includes more than 50 lessons, STEM curriculum , and projects-based learning activities that educators can use Minecraft: Education Edition with their students whether they are at home, at school, or in a different remote learning environment.

/p>

p>Features like classroom multiplayer allow students to work together on projects within their Minecraft worlds, while building, planning, learning and even chatting as they work together. Multiplayer Mode is accessible by downloading this guide. Students can utilize tools such as the Camera and Book & Quinl to capture screenshots and write about their projects and export their game portfolios as PDFs once they are prepared to submit their work.

p>We recently announced a brand new category of educational worlds for Minecraft players everywhere in the Minecraft Marketplace to support families during school closures. The new Education Collection includes worlds that you can play with your loved ones and your family with work from Everbloom, Jigarbov and Lifeboat, Razzleberries and The World Foundry, Blockworks, and Imagiverse. All of these worlds are free to download through June 30, 2020. Anyone using Minecraft for Bedrock can discover these worlds by opening Minecraft and then navigating to the in-game store.
